이 글은 기계 번역의 미러 문서이며, 원본 기사로 바로 이동하려면 여기를 클릭해 주세요.

보기: 18714|회답: 0

[통신] .NET 코어의 파싱 컴포넌트, AngleSharp

[링크 복사]
게시됨 2019. 2. 20. 오전 8:55:07 | | |
크롤러 가방은 모두가 처음으로 매우 열정적이라고 믿습니다. 저도 예외는 아닙니다.
그렇다면 asp.net 핵심 아래에 그런 플러그인이 있나요? 답은 예입니다.
하이퍼링크 로그인이 보입니다.HtmlAgilityPack HTML 파싱 (.net core에 기여한 블로거분들께 감사드립니다). 하지만 xpath는 사용하기 정말 불쾌해요.
이전에도 .net 아래에 Jumony 프로그램이 있었습니다하이퍼링크 로그인이 보입니다.(블로그 가든 다니엘이 작성). CSS 선택 및 LINQ 쿼리를 지원하세요. 별로 멋지지 않아. 하지만 .NET Core는 지원되지 않습니다. (.NET 코어로 마이그레이션을 시도했는데 많은 클래스가 .NET 코어로 구현되지 않은 것을 발견했습니다)
마지막으로, .NET Core를 지원하는 파싱 컴포넌트가 있습니다. Jumony와 비교할 수 있으며, CSS 선택 및 LINQ 쿼리도 지원합니다. 그게 앵글샤프야.
새 프로젝트를 만들고 AngleSharp를 새로 설치하세요. 그럼 다음과 같이 간단히 사용됩니다:
아니요, JQ처럼 html을 파싱하세요. 좋지 않다고 하면 믿지 않아.




이전의:사진 현상 비밀 [PS 튜토리얼 공유]
다음:C# 사용은 세 가지 방식으로 사용됩니다
면책 조항:
Code Farmer Network에서 발행하는 모든 소프트웨어, 프로그래밍 자료 또는 기사는 학습 및 연구 목적으로만 사용됩니다; 위 내용은 상업적 또는 불법적인 목적으로 사용되지 않으며, 그렇지 않으면 모든 책임이 사용자에게 부담됩니다. 이 사이트의 정보는 인터넷에서 가져온 것이며, 저작권 분쟁은 이 사이트와는 관련이 없습니다. 위 내용은 다운로드 후 24시간 이내에 컴퓨터에서 완전히 삭제해야 합니다. 프로그램이 마음에 드신다면, 진짜 소프트웨어를 지원하고, 등록을 구매하며, 더 나은 진짜 서비스를 받아주세요. 침해가 있을 경우 이메일로 연락해 주시기 바랍니다.

Mail To:help@itsvse.com